2011-10-18 39 views
0

我有一個非常奇怪的問題。這裏是我應該把我的UITableViewCell文本標籤和詳細文本標籤的代碼:問題與UITableView cellForRowAtIndexPath與NSManagedObjects

[[cell textLabel] setText:[[recentSearches objectAtIndex:indexPath.row] name]]; 
[[cell detailTextLabel] setText:[formatter stringFromDate:[[recentSearches objectAtIndex:indexPath.row] date]]]; 

recentSearchesRecentSearch對象,這是NSManagedObjectsNSArray。對象具有兩個實例變量:NSString *nameNSDate *date;

當我嘗試顯示我的表格時,我得到空白單元格,雖然單元格確實出現。更奇怪的是,當我選擇一個,didSelectRowAtIndexPath將數據並正確地將其傳輸到另一個視圖。

任何建議將非常有幫助。我很難過!

+1

您使用的是什麼樣的單元格樣式?你可以在'cellForRowAtIndexPath:'方法中NSLog''對象嗎? – Eimantas

回答

1

檢查numberOfRowsForSection委託方法,返回10作爲harcoded和 分配一些硬編碼值並查看是否能夠看到任何值。 如果你能夠看到單元格中的值,那麼問題在於你返回的numberOfRowsForSection計數。

相關問題